#include <AppKit/NSTableHeaderCell.h>
#include <AppKit/NSColor.h>
#include <AppKit/NSGraphics.h>
#include <AppKit/NSImage.h>
// Cache the colors
static NSColor *bgCol;
static NSColor *hbgCol;
static NSColor *clearCol = nil;
@implementation NSTableHeaderCell
{
}
// Default appearance of NSTableHeaderCell
- (id) initTextCell: (NSString *)aString
{
[super initTextCell: aString];
_cell.text_align = NSCenterTextAlignment;
ASSIGN (_text_color, [NSColor windowFrameTextColor]);
[self setBackgroundColor: [NSColor controlShadowColor]];
_cell.is_bordered = NO;
_cell.is_bezeled = NO;
_textfieldcell_draws_background = YES;
return self;
}
// Override drawInteriorWithFrame:inView: to be able
// to display images as NSCell does
- (void) drawInteriorWithFrame: (NSRect)cellFrame
inView: (NSView*)controlView
{
switch (_cell.type)
{
case NSTextCellType:
[super drawInteriorWithFrame: cellFrame inView: controlView];
break;
case NSImageCellType:
//
// Taken (with modifications) from NSCell
//
// Initialize static colors if needed
if (clearCol == nil)
{
bgCol = RETAIN([NSColor selectedControlColor]);
hbgCol = RETAIN([NSColor controlBackgroundColor]);
clearCol = RETAIN([NSColor clearColor]);
}
// Prepare to draw
cellFrame = [self drawingRectForBounds: cellFrame];
[controlView lockFocus];
// Deal with the background
if ([self isOpaque])
{
NSColor *bg;
if (_cell.is_highlighted)
bg = bgCol;
else
bg = hbgCol;
[bg set];
NSRectFill (cellFrame);
if (_cell_image)
[_cell_image setBackgroundColor: bg];
}
else
{
if (_cell_image)
[_cell_image setBackgroundColor: clearCol];
}
// Draw the image
if (_cell_image)
{
NSSize size;
NSPoint position;
size = [_cell_image size];
position.x = MAX (NSMidX (cellFrame) - (size.width/2.), 0.);
position.y = MAX (NSMidY (cellFrame) - (size.height/2.), 0.);
if ([controlView isFlipped])
position.y += size.height;
[_cell_image compositeToPoint: position operation: NSCompositeCopy];
}
// End the drawing
[controlView unlockFocus];
break;
case NSNullCellType:
break;
}
}
@end
